What is G20 Summit 2024 | Objective 

The leaders of governments and governors of the central banks of 19 nations as well as the European Union make up the summit , or Group of Twenty, an international forum.

The objective of the summit

Summit was initially established in 1999, is to address global financial and fiscal issues, strengthen financial stability, and promote inclusive and sustainable economic growth. As a means to encourage policy discussions and coordination among member nations, the summit is essential to the operation of the world economy.

G20 Summit 2024 | List of G20 nations

G20 Summit 2024
summit 2024

Argentina, Australia, Brazil, Canada, China, France, Germany, India, Indonesia, Italy, Japan, Republic of Korea, Mexico, Russia, Saudi Arabia, South Africa, Turkey, United Kingdom, United States of America, and the European Union are the 19 nations that make up the G20 group.

Approximately 85% of the global GDP, 75% of all foreign commerce, and two thirds of the world’s population are made up of these members.

besides catering to these member nations, the summit annually extends invitations to guest nations and international organizations to attend its meetings, including the World Bank, ASEAN, OECD, United Nations, and International Monetary Fund (IMF).

 

Schedule of the G20 Summit 2024

G20 Summit 2024
summit 2024

The presidents of the 19 member countries of the summit 2024 as well as those of the African and European Unions are expected to attend the November 18 and 19, 2024, Summit in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il.

Host country  Brazil
Date 18–19 November 2024
Objective Building a Just World and a Sustainable Planet
Venue(s) Museum of Modern Art
Cities Rio de Janeiro, Brazil (Host: Head of State and Government meeting on 18–19 November 2024)
Participants G20 members, invitee countries by the Brazilian Government
Chair Luiz Inácio Lula da Silva, President of Brazil
Follows 2023 G20 New Delhi summit
Precedes 2025 G20 South Africa summit

Know about The G20 Summit’s PAST 

G20 Summit 2024
summit 2024

Following the 1997–1998 Asian financial crisis, the summit was established. The crisis made clear how important it is for big economies to work together more in order to handle global economic issues.

In reaction to the global financial crisis, the summit was elevated to a leaders-level summit in 2008 from its original role as a gathering of central bank governors and finance ministers. Since then, the summit has been crucial in establishing the global economic agenda and directing international economic policy.
